ファームウェア関数一覧

FSMC_ITConfig

ヘッダ宣言

関数プロトタイプ

void FSMC_ITConfig(uint32_t FSMC_Bank, uint32_t FSMC_IT,FunctionalState NewState)

動作

  • FSMCの割込みを有効無効化します。

引数

  • FSMC_Bank
    有効無効化するメモリバンクを以下のマクロから指定します。

    FSMC_Bank説明
    FSMC_Bank2_NANDFSMC Bank2 NAND
    FSMC_Bank3_NANDFSMC Bank3 NAND
    FSMC_Bank4_PCCARDFSMC Bank4 PC memory card

  • FSMC_IT
    有効無効化する割込み発生方法を以下のマクロから指定します。

    FSMC_IT説明
    FSMC_IT_RisingEdge立上がりエッジで割込み
    FSMC_IT_Levelレベル割込み
    FSMC_IT_FallingEdge立下りエッジで割込み

  • NewState


    NewState説明
    ENABLE有効にします
    DISABLE無効にします



戻り値

  • 無し

出力値

  • 無し

呼び出し関数

  • 無し

サンプル

/* Enables the FSMC_Bank2 Rising edge detection Interrupt source */
FSMC_ITConfig(FSMC_Bank2, FSMC_IT_RisingEdge, ENABLE);

参照


トップ   編集 凍結 差分 バックアップ 添付 複製 名前変更 リロード   新規 一覧 検索 最終更新   ヘルプ   最終更新のRSS
Last-modified: 2011-10-20 (木) 09:57:57